/**
* Utility class for aiding step into selection actions and hyper-linking
*
* @see StepIntoSelectionActionDelegate
* @see StepIntoSelectionHyperlinkDetector
*
* @since 3.3
*/
public class StepIntoSelectionUtils {
/**
* gets the <code>IJavaElement</code> from the editor input
* @param input the current editor input
* @return the corresponding <code>IJavaElement</code>
*/
public static IJavaElement getJavaElement(IEditorInput input) {
IJavaElement je = JavaUI.getEditorInputJavaElement(input);
if(je != null) {
return je;
}
return JavaUI.getWorkingCopyManager().getWorkingCopy(input);
}
/**
* Returns the <code>IMethod</code> from the given selection within the given <code>IJavaElement</code>,
* or <code>null</code> if the selection does not container or is not an <code>IMethod</code>
* @param selection
* @param element
* @return the corresponding <code>IMethod</code> from the selection within the provided <code>IJavaElement</code>
* @throws JavaModelException
*/
public static IMethod getMethod(ITextSelection selection, IJavaElement element) throws JavaModelException {
if(element != null && element instanceof ICodeAssist) {
return resolveMethod(selection.getOffset(), selection.getLength(), (ICodeAssist)element);
}
return null;
}
/**
* @param offset selection offset
* @param length selection length
* @param codeAssist context
* @return the method at the given position, or <code>null</code> if no method could be resolved
* @throws JavaModelException
*/
private static IMethod resolveMethod(int offset, int length, ICodeAssist codeAssist) throws JavaModelException {
IJavaElement[] elements = codeAssist.codeSelect(offset, length);
for (int i = 0; i < elements.length; i++) {
if (elements[i] instanceof IMethod) {
return (IMethod)elements[i];
}
}
return null;
}
/**
* @param offset
* @param activeEditor
* @param element
* @return the first method found at or after <code>offset</code> on the same line
* @throws JavaModelException
*/
public static IMethod getFirstMethodOnLine(int offset, IEditorPart activeEditor, IJavaElement element) throws JavaModelException {
if (! (activeEditor instanceof ITextEditor) || ! (element instanceof ICodeAssist)) {
return null;
}
ITextEditor editor = (ITextEditor)activeEditor;
IDocumentProvider documentProvider = editor.getDocumentProvider();
if (documentProvider == null) {
return null;
}
IDocument document = documentProvider.getDocument(editor.getEditorInput());
if (document == null) {
return null;
}
try {
IRegion lineInfo = document.getLineInformationOfOffset(offset);
String line = document.get(lineInfo.getOffset(), lineInfo.getLength());
IScanner scanner = ToolFactory.createScanner(false, false, false, null, JavaCore.VERSION_1_5);
scanner.setSource(line.toCharArray());
scanner.resetTo(offset - lineInfo.getOffset(), lineInfo.getLength());
int token = scanner.getNextToken();
while (token != ITerminalSymbols.TokenNameEOF) {
if (token == ITerminalSymbols.TokenNameIdentifier) {
int methodStart = scanner.getCurrentTokenStartPosition();
token = scanner.getNextToken();
if (token == ITerminalSymbols.TokenNameLPAREN) {
return resolveMethod(lineInfo.getOffset() + methodStart, 0, (ICodeAssist)element);
}
}
else {
token = scanner.getNextToken();
}
}
}
catch (BadLocationException e) {
return null;
}
catch (InvalidInputException e) {
return null;
}
return null;
}
}
